Output e57269d694ebaf28b582599040d4bcf010121e9b0bfef3c7282852eabdb16c94:2

value
686257375
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28ebca4a10c6bbb4d9f214b62a2aeaa35a19799a OP_EQUAL
address
35RPRCwpnACcjTiXDU9fuqeLCewHLP39S3
transaction
e57269d694ebaf28b582599040d4bcf010121e9b0bfef3c7282852eabdb16c94
spent
true